Greek Style Meatballs with a Twist

Ingredients
For Crafting the Meatballs | |
---|---|
1 | lb ground beef |
1⁄2 | lb ground pork |
1 | large onion, minced |
2 | garlic cloves, minced |
salt and pepper | |
1⁄2 | teaspoon dried oregano |
1 1⁄2 | teaspoons dried mint, rubbed |
2 | white bread, crusts removed |
1⁄4 | cup milk |
1 | tablespoon red wine vinegar |
1 | egg |
1 | ounce ouzo liqueur (optional) |
Instructions
-
For Crafting the Meatballs
- Mix the ground beef, ground pork, minced onion, minced garlic, salt, pepper, dried oregano, and rubbed dried mint.
- Process the white bread into crumbs after removing the crusts, moisten in milk, and add it to the meat mixture along with the egg. For additional flavor, include a shot of ouzo.
- Knead the mixture thoroughly until well combined, allowing the milk-soaked bread to meld seamlessly with the meat.
- Refrigerate the mixture for at least 1 hour to enhance the flavors.
- Shape the mixture into walnut-sized balls, dredge them in flour, and sauté in hot oil until golden brown and fully cooked.

Additional Tips and Variations
- For a lighter version, you can also bake the meatballs in the oven without dredging in flour.
- To freeze the cooked meatballs, flash freeze them individually before storing in a freezer bag. When ready to eat, simply thaw and heat as desired.
